Ukraine Reports Highest Civilian Casualties in Over Four Years
confidence 90%Civilian casualties in Ukraine reached their highest levels since 2022. The United Nations reports that intensifying attacks are causing renewed harm to the population. Children are among those killed in recent strikes.
What's confirmed:
- Ukraine has seen its highest civilian casualties since 2022.
- The UN states that intensifying attacks continue to inflict "renewed harm" on civilians.
